The Power And Precision Of NEMA 23 4Nm Motors

When it comes to precision and power in the world of stepper motors, the NEMA 23 4Nm motor stands out as a top contender With its impressive torque of 4Nm and NEMA 23 frame size, this motor is a popular choice for a wide range of applications in industries such as robotics, CNC machining, and automation.

The NEMA 23 4Nm motor is known for its high torque-to-size ratio, making it a versatile and powerful option for applications that require precision and strength With a frame size of 2.3 inches square, this motor is compact enough to fit into tight spaces while still delivering the torque needed to drive heavy loads or perform intricate movements.

One of the key features of the NEMA 23 4Nm motor is its ability to deliver precise and repeatable motion control This motor is a type of stepper motor, which means that it moves in discrete steps or increments, allowing for accurate positioning and speed control This makes the NEMA 23 4Nm motor ideal for applications that require precise motion control, such as 3D printers, CNC routers, and automated manufacturing equipment.
